DIY Fall Furnace Tune-Up

A little bit of maintenance can go a long way for your home heating system. Keep yours running in tip-top shape this year with this simple do-it-yourself tune up from the experts at Air Treatment Company.

  • Change the air filter. Changing your air filter helps keep dust and debris out of your heating system, and is the most important step in any HVAC maintenance routine. In fact, experts estimate that up to 80% of all heating equipment problems are caused by dirty filters.

  • Clean the burner. Locate the burner element and clean off any dust and debris that may have accumulated during the summer months. Inspect it for signs of rust, and make sure it is properly aligned with the furnace.

  • Oil the blower. Your blower should be sufficiently lubricated at all times in order to prevent unnecessary wear-and-tear. Turn off your circuit breaker, remove the blower from your furnace, and place a few drops of oil in each port.

  • Inspect your vents. Even if your furnace is operating at max capacity, you won’t be able to tell if your air vents are blocked. Take a walk around your home and make sure all of your vents are clear of furniture, curtains, and other obstructions.

  • Turn it on. Once you’ve completed all of these steps, it’s time to turn your furnace on and give it a test run. Even if it isn’t cold enough to warrant heating your home yet, leave it on for at least a couple hours to make sure everything is running smoothly.

If you notice any problems during your test run, it may be time to seek professional assistance.
